Common Emergency Dental Procedures and Prices
Emergency situation dental solutions generally include procedures such as extractions, fillings, and root canals, each with varying connected costs. Extractions, where a tooth is eliminated, can vary from $75 to $450 per tooth depending on the complexity. Dental fillings, used to deal with cavities, typically expense between $100 to $300 per filling. Root canals, a treatment to treat contaminated tooth pulp, might range from $500 to $1500 per tooth.
For chipped teeth, the cost can differ from $100 to $1000 relying on the seriousness. Dental crowns, used to cover broken teeth, typically price between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Repairing a broken tooth may vary from $100 to $1000.
Keep in mind that these expenses can fluctuate based upon factors like the dentist's knowledge, place, and the intricacy of the procedure.
